## Deployment

Textgate's encoding sniffer runs as a sidecar next to the upload service. Deploy both together; the sniffer inspects the first 64 KB of each uploaded text file and tags it before storage. Mismatched tags block ingestion, so keep the confidence threshold sane. The sidecar reads its runtime settings from the values below.

deployment values, yafop-fahap:
[lamwyn]
team = silath
access_code = ac_166fb2
host = lamwyn.orvexgrid.example
port = 9300
owner = pelael.praius
peer = istiel.zarqeldyn.corp

Internal Memo — Heads of Department, Quillbrook Systems

Subject: Revised commission scheme

Effective next quarter, commission shifts from booked revenue to collected revenue. Accelerators apply above 110% of target; no commission on discounts beyond 20% without sign-off. Multi-year deals are credited annually, not upfront. Brief your teams by Friday. Disputes go to Revenue Operations. The reasoning behind this change is summarised below.

board note of tagug-hahag: Praionax Logistics is in early talks to buy Julaxek Group for about $36.3 million. The Julmir launch date is March 1, and nothing goes to the press before then.

Subject: Welcome to the Schemaforge on-call rotation

Hi, and welcome to the rotation. Schemaforge is the registry that validates every event schema before producers on the Tellvane platform can publish. Most pages you'll get are compatibility-check failures or registry replica lag; both have straightforward remediations. Support handles first contact, so you'll mostly receive escalations with context already attached. Read the triage guide before your first shift. Everything you need, including the paging matrix, is here.

wiki page, bawig-yawep: https://jenkins.nelvrotech.local/ticket/build/projects/view/view/pages/view/a285c2b5588ad4f337d9b5f2

Subject: Handover — Fablecrate release duties

Hi, taking over Fablecrate releases means you'll sign each test-data factory package before publishing to the internal registry. Reviewers should confirm the changelog and signature match before approving. To save you a lookup on your first release, the current signing key is below.

deploy key for kahag-kagaf: bky9_uLYdkfG6Z